Analyst: Powell May Not Provide Much Clarity
On May 7, Karen Manna from Federated Hermes stated that Federal Reserve Chairman Powell might not be able to satisfy investors' desire for clarity when he speaks to reporters after tomorrow's rate decision.
The Federal Reserve is expected to keep rates unchanged, and Powell may face questions about the impact of tariffs on inflation and the economy. The final level of tariffs and their duration remain unknown, which limits Powell's ability to provide more clear information. "Forecasting is always challenging, and making predictions in a constantly changing environment is almost impossible." She expects this uncertainty to persist until the Federal Reserve's June meeting, unless there is a substantial change.
